Goga Medi Umarpur Lisora


What is this place?

Shrine/Temple – This is a revered religious site, known as Goga Medi, located in Umarpur Lisora. It serves as a significant place of worship and pilgrimage for devotees, offering a space for spiritual reflection and devotion.

Why people come here

Worship & Blessings – People primarily visit Goga Medi to offer prayers, seek blessings from the deity, and participate in various religious rituals. It is a key destination for devotees looking to connect with their faith and often to fulfill vows or express gratitude.

Spiritual or cultural significance

Goga Maharaj Devotion – Goga Medi is typically dedicated to the worship of Goga Maharaj, a revered folk deity in Northern India. Devotees often pray here for protection, particularly against snake bites, and for overall well-being. The site holds deep cultural and spiritual importance for the local community and pilgrims.

Visitor etiquette

Respectful Conduct – Visitors are generally expected to maintain a respectful demeanor while at the Medi. It is customary to dress modestly and remove footwear before entering the main shrine area. Photography rules may vary, so it's advisable to observe local customs or inquire if unsure.

Practical info

General Access – The Medi is typically accessible throughout the day, though specific timings for rituals or darshan (viewing of the deity) might vary. It is situated on Jansath Road, making it relatively accessible by road. Parking facilities might be informal or limited, especially during peak visitation periods.

Good to know

Local Festivals – It's good to know that Goga Medi often becomes a vibrant center during local religious festivals, particularly those associated with Goga Navami. These times can offer a rich cultural experience but also mean larger crowds and increased activity around the shrine.
